epreventdefault(如何使用epreventDefault阻止默认行为)

如何使用e.preventDefault阻止默认行为

在编写网页时,我们经常会遇到需要阻止默认行为的情况。这时,我们可以使用e.preventDefault()方法来阻止事件的默认行为。本文将详细介绍如何使用e.preventDefault()方法,以及在不同场景下如何正确使用它。

e.preventdefault(如何使用e.preventDefault阻止默认行为)

什么是e.preventDefault()方法?

e.preventDefault()方法是JavaScript中用于阻止事件默认行为的方法。该方法用于取消事件,使其不再执行默认的操作。比如,当用户点击一个链接时,默认行为是跳转到链接所指向的页面。但是,如果我们想要在用户点击链接时执行自定义的操作,我们就可以使用e.preventDefault()方法来取消跳转到链接的默认行为。

如何正确使用e.preventDefault()方法

要正确使用e.preventDefault()方法,我们需要在事件的回调函数中调用该方法。在这之前,我们需要先传入一个事件对象e作为参数。事件对象e包含了触发事件的元素相关的信息,我们可以通过e来阻止事件的默认行为。下面是一些常见的使用场景:

e.preventdefault(如何使用e.preventDefault阻止默认行为)

1. 阻止表单的默认提交行为

当用户点击表单的提交按钮时,默认行为是将表单中的数据发送给服务器并刷新页面。但是有时候我们需要在表单提交之前进行一些其他的操作,比如验证表单数据。这时,我们可以通过e.preventDefault()方法来阻止表单的默认提交行为,以便继续执行自定义的操作。

2. 阻止超链接的默认跳转行为

当用户点击一个超链接时,默认行为是在当前窗口中打开链接所指向的页面。但是有时候我们希望在新的窗口或标签页中打开该链接,或者执行其他操作。这时,我们可以使用e.preventDefault()方法来取消超链接的默认跳转行为,然后根据我们的需求来处理链接。

e.preventdefault(如何使用e.preventDefault阻止默认行为)

3. 阻止图片的默认拖拽行为

当用户拖拽一个图片时,默认行为是在新的窗口中打开该图片。但是我们可能不希望图片被拖拽到其他位置,或者只允许特定的拖拽操作。这时,我们可以使用e.preventDefault()方法来取消图片的默认拖拽行为,从而实现自定义的拖拽操作。

e.preventdefault(如何使用e.preventDefault阻止默认行为)

4. 阻止键盘按键的默认响应行为

当用户按下键盘上的某个按键时,默认行为是触发按键对应的响应。但是有时候我们希望禁用某些按键,或者根据按键执行其他的操作,比如在输入框中只允许输入数字。这时,我们可以使用e.preventDefault()方法来阻止键盘按键的默认响应行为。

5. 阻止触摸事件的默认滚动行为

当用户在移动设备上进行滑动时,默认行为是触发滚动效果。但是有时候我们需要实现自定义的滑动效果,或者禁用滑动。这时,我们可以使用e.preventDefault()方法来取消触摸事件的默认滚动行为,并根据我们的需求来处理滑动效果。

小结

e.preventDefault()方法是一种有效的方式来阻止事件的默认行为。在编写网页时,我们经常需要使用它来实现自定义的操作。无论是阻止表单的默认提交行为、取消超链接的默认跳转行为,还是禁用图片的默认拖拽行为,都可以通过e.preventDefault()方法来实现。希望本文能够帮助你更好地理解和使用e.preventDefault()方法。

苹果售后服务电话(苹果客服电话与售后服务)

上一篇

宁波银行苏州分行(关键词:宁波银行苏州分行)

下一篇